Dexter came
into our care after being surrendered to a local shelter. He
was morbidly obese and he was in desperate need of veterinary
treatment for numerous abscessed teeth, which were causing him a
great deal of discomfort. Dexter was placed in a loving foster
home so that we could get to know him better, while providing him
with the care that he needed. His foster parents fed him
regulated portions of good quality food , while ensuring that he
received plenty of exercise and Dexter gradually began to lose the
extra weight. After taking some time to recover from his
extensive dental surgery, which involved thirteen extractions,
Dexter was feeling great and his energy level had improved
dramatically. His foster parents could barely keep up with him
any more! We knew that Dexter was finally ready to find his
forever home. He was adopted by a lovely lady in Nanaimo who
is committed to helping him maintain a healthy body weight.
His medical needs will never again be ignored and he will be loved
and cherished for the rest of his life.
